Cancer on the 7th House Cusp: What It Means

Feeling at the Door of Partnership

The 7th house governs partnership, marriage, and the close one-to-one bonds that shape your life. The sign on its cusp, the Descendant, describes what you seek in a partner and how you naturally relate. When Cancer sits on that cusp, relationships become a matter of the heart in the deepest sense. You bond through emotional closeness, care, and the sense of belonging that comes from building a safe, nurturing home with someone.

Cancer is a water sign ruled by the Moon, the planet of feeling, instinct, and emotional rhythm. With this placement, you relate to others through your emotions first. You sense moods before words are spoken, you remember how people made you feel, and you long for a partnership that feels like a refuge. For you, love and safety are inseparable.

Who You Attract and What You Seek

The Descendant sign often describes the partners you draw toward you, frequently embodying qualities you are still developing in yourself. With Cancer here, you tend to attract caring, sensitive, emotionally attuned people. You are drawn to those who feel like home: nurturing, protective, and capable of genuine tenderness.

This shows up in familiar ways:

  • You seek emotional security and a partner you can fully trust with your feelings.
  • You are drawn to people who are caring, family-oriented, and emotionally present.
  • You build intimacy slowly, through shared vulnerability and the creation of a private world together.

Because the 7th house reflects what we have not fully claimed, a Cancer Descendant can point to a need to develop your own nurturing capacity, emotional honesty, and willingness to be vulnerable rather than guarded.

How You Show Up in Relationships

In partnership, Cancer on the 7th cusp makes you deeply caring, loyal, and protective. You nurture the people you love, anticipate their needs, and pour energy into making your shared life feel warm and safe. You take relationships seriously and tend toward genuine, lasting commitment. Few placements are as devoted to building a real home with a partner.

The shadow side is emotional sensitivity that can tip into moodiness or self-protection. Cancer feels everything intensely, and when hurt, you may retreat into your shell rather than say what is wrong. You can also become clingy or overly dependent on a partner for emotional security, or slip into caretaking so thoroughly that your own needs go unspoken. Where the mental, breezy approach of Gemini on the 7th house cusp keeps things light, Cancer dives straight into the emotional deep end, and learning not to drown there is part of your growth.

The growth edge is direct emotional communication. Your feelings are a gift, but they serve the relationship best when shared openly rather than hinted at or withdrawn into silence.

The Theme of Home and Security

A defining thread of the Cancer Descendant is the longing for belonging. You are happiest in a partnership that feels like a safe harbor, a place where you can be fully yourself and fully cared for. Home, family, and emotional roots are central themes, and many people with this placement find that partnership and the creation of a shared home are deeply intertwined.

At its healthiest, this makes you a profoundly loving, supportive partner who creates real emotional safety. The invitation is to make sure your nurturing flows both ways, that you let yourself be cared for as much as you care for others, and that your need for security does not become a fear of letting your partner grow and change. The fiery independence of a placement like Leo on the 7th house cusp and its bold warmth offers an interesting contrast: where Leo seeks admiration, Cancer seeks safety, and both are valid roads to love.

Working With Your Cancer Descendant

If this is your placement, a few practices help you thrive. When you feel hurt, practice speaking the feeling aloud instead of retreating into your shell. Make sure your caretaking is met with care in return, so the relationship stays balanced rather than one-sided. And honor your need for emotional security while staying open to growth, both your own and your partner's.
